This print captures the enchanting scene of the Chinese bridge and pagoda in St James's Park, London, back in 1814. Erected as part of the joyous peace celebrations following the Napoleonic Wars, this picturesque view showcases a harmonious blend of Eastern architecture amidst the lush greenery of England's capital city. The vibrant aquatint technique used to create this artwork brings out every intricate detail, from the graceful curves of the bridge to the ornate design elements adorning the pagoda. The artist, Augustus Charles Pugin, skillfully captures not only these architectural marvels but also includes figures that add life and context to this historical moment. In this bustling scene, men and women can be seen strolling along with their children and horses grazing peacefully nearby.
